Lumentum (NASDAQ: LITE) is a global leader in optical and photonic products, driving innovation in optical networking and commercial laser technologies. Our components and subsystems power telecom, enterprise, and data center networks worldwide. Lumentum’s lasers also enable advanced manufacturing techniques and 3D sensing applications. Headquartered in Milpitas, California, we operate R&D, manufacturing, and sales offices globally.
Position Summary
As an Equipment Engineer, you’ll support the Manufacturing and Process Engineering teams at the Caswell Wafer Fab site. Your role includes day-to-day equipment maintenance, fault diagnosis, and repair. You'll lead initiatives to improve uptime and Overall Equipment Effectiveness (OEE), work with hazardous chemical processes, and potentially use self-contained breathing apparatus (SCBA).
Key Responsibilities
- Perform repairs and preventative maintenance on semiconductor processing equipment.
- Manage chemicals, gases, spare parts, and waste handling.
- Train and mentor junior engineers and technicians.
- Collaborate with suppliers, oversee contractors, and develop maintenance strategies.
- Lead Total Productive Maintenance (TPM) initiatives to maximize equipment utilization and uptime.
- Drive key improvement projects, ensuring timely completion, and report on equipment performance and project metrics.
- Attend production, planning, and scrap meetings as the equipment team representative.
- Ensure critical spare parts are managed in collaboration with the supply chain team.
- Adhere to safety and environmental procedures and support emergency response efforts.
- Provide shift cover as needed.
